Plugin authors distributing batch image-resize extensions must register them with the Shrinkwright daemon before first run. The daemon validates your plugin manifest, checks declared output formats, and then requests an upload credential from the Pixelgate service. This credential is scoped to your plugin's namespace and must never be committed to version control; keep it in the deployment host's environment file only. Once registration succeeds, create that environment file and place this line at the top:

secret setting of tajof-bahif: COURIER_KEY3=65d

Subject: Proposed Training Budget — Next Year

To the executive team (copying branch managers),

Following careful review of this year's uptake, we propose increasing the training allocation by six percent, weighted toward compliance refreshers and the new Fernwick advisory certification. Branch-level figures are attached for scrutiny, and each line has been reconciled against the Lathbury cost model. The plans informing this allocation are noted confidentially below.

management briefing: Headcount on the Belix team goes from 60 to 93 by the end of November. Gross margin on Belix came in at 23 percent against a plan of 47 percent.

**Q: Is sorting stable in the Fernmark report builder?**

Yes, as of version 3.1, all column sorts are stable: rows with equal keys keep their prior relative order. Before 3.1, ties were reordered unpredictably, which broke some saved reports. If you see nondeterministic ordering, check that the workspace is pinned to 3.1 or later. Details and migration notes are here:

wiki page, bagug-kajof: https://jira.tolvaqsys.internal/browse/pages/display/display/6db0

# Spindlewick Environments: Canary Gating

Spindlewick promotes builds through dev, staging, and canary before full production. Canary receives 3% of traffic from the Varnholt edge tier. Promotion is blocked automatically if error rate, p95 latency, or auth-failure counts regress beyond configured thresholds within the soak window. Manual override requires two approvers from the release guild and is logged for audit. For security review purposes, the gating thresholds and soak parameters currently enforced in canary are listed below.

service settings:
ralael:
  pin: 7453
  tenant: zorath
  seal: seal_087806e4
  metrics_host: metrics.ralael.paliqworks.example
  standby_team: fraath
  escalation: praok-istiel
  nonce: 10e083